Rivers State Governor Faces Impeachment Over 19 Allegations

The Rivers State House of Assembly has accused Governor Siminalayi Fubara of breaking the law and misusing government money. A total of 26 lawmakers have signed a notice asking for his impeachment (removal from office). They also accused his deputy, Ngozi Odu, of wrongdoing.

The lawmakers claim the governor has made several illegal decisions, including spending money without approval, stopping the Assembly from working and making appointments without following the law.

Here are the 19 allegations against Governor Fubara in simple terms:

Money-Related Allegations

  1. Didn’t present the 2024 budget to the Assembly – The governor was supposed to show the state’s budget before spending money, but he didn’t.
  2. Spent money without approval – He took money from the state’s account without the Assembly’s permission.
  3. Ignored a court order on spending – Even when the Assembly told him to stop spending money, he continued.
  4. The Supreme Court stopped funding for Rivers State – Because of these financial issues, the court ordered that no more money should be given to the state government until a proper budget is passed.

Interfering with the Assembly

  1. Blocked the Assembly from working – He made it hard for the Assembly to do its job.
  2. Ordered the destruction of the Assembly building – The lawmakers say he oversaw the demolition of their main building.
  3. Disobeyed a court ruling – A judge ruled that the destruction of the Assembly building was illegal, but the governor ignored it.
  4. The Supreme Court also ruled against him – The court confirmed that the destruction was illegal and accused the governor of secretly holding Assembly meetings outside the official building.

Illegal Appointments

  1. Appointed people without Assembly approval – He gave important government jobs to people without getting permission from the lawmakers.
  2. Disobeyed a court ruling on appointments – A court had told him to only send nominations to the officially recognized Assembly, but he ignored it.
  3. Didn’t appoint an attorney general properly – The governor was supposed to send the name of the state’s legal officer to the Assembly for approval, but he didn’t.
  4. Swore in 19 commissioners illegally – The lawmakers say these officials were appointed without following the proper process.
  5. Appointed procurement officers illegally – These are people who handle government purchases, and the governor appointed them without approval.
  6. Appointed local government officials illegally – The governor gave jobs to people in charge of local government affairs without following the law.

Punishing Lawmakers Who Opposed Him

  1. Stopped salaries of some lawmakers – The governor allegedly stopped paying lawmakers who opposed him.
  2. Blocked Assembly funding – The state Assembly has not received money since April 2024 because the governor allegedly stopped it.
  3. Withheld the Clerk’s salary – The official who keeps records for the Assembly also didn’t get paid.

Ignoring Court Orders

  1. Refused to follow court rulings – Even after courts gave clear orders, the governor continued to act against the law.
  2. Disobeyed lawmakers’ letters – The Assembly sent letters asking him to correct his actions, but he ignored them.

What Happens Next?

The impeachment process will follow Nigeria’s 1999 Constitution. If lawmakers succeed, Governor Fubara could be removed from office. However, the governor can defend himself in court or seek support from his allies.

The situation is still unfolding, and Rivers State residents are waiting to see what happens next.
